Cleaning the Lint ...Pull the Lint Screen. The first step, naturally, is to pull out the lint screen. In most dryers, this is either located in the bottom of the door pocket or on the back right corner of the top panel. Most people believe that this is the only place where lint builds up, but lint is a problem throughout the dryer venting system.

Clean the Lint Trap: Remove the lint filter and brush off any lint. You can also rinse it under running water to ensure it’s thoroughly clean. Allow it to dry completely before reinserting it into the dryer. Check and Clean the Exhaust Vent: Detach the exhaust vent from the back of the dryer and remove any accumulated lint. "Lint screens can be cleaned by hand after each load, but for a deep clean, we recommend a nylon brush, hot water and liquid detergent," ...Wet both sides of the lint screen with hot water. Wet a nylon brush with hot water and liquid detergent. Scrub the lint screen with the brush to remove residue buildup. Rinse the screen with hot water. Thoroughly dry the lint screen with a clean towel. Reinstall the screen in the dryer. Lint can fall through small gaps in the dryer drum and end up in the dryer cabinet. Taking apart your dryer to clean the cabinet at least every two years is highly recommended. If you’re not comfortable with disassembling your appliance, hire a professional to clean out the cabinet for you.
